Which one of the following English naming expressions, by medical definition, is not the name of a mental illness?
schizophrenia
psychosis
bipolar mood disorder
clinical depression
Solution
Psychosis is not a mental illness by medical definition. It is a symptom of certain conditions, not a condition itself. It refers to a disconnection from reality, and can be a part of several different mental health conditions, including schizophrenia, bipolar disorder, and severe depression.
